  • How can I copy mp3 files from my Itunes library to an SD card for use in a non-apple phone?

    How can I copy mp3 files from my Itunes library to an SD card for use in a non-apple phone?  I can physically copy the tunes as mp3's but the phone does not seem to be able to play all of them.   Do I need to copy an entire album or can I just pick & choose individual songs?   The phone is question is an LG running who knows what for an operating system.

    AAC is Advanced Audio Coding.  Basically it's a format that sounds better than MP3 but doesn't take up as much space as a lossless format (like you'd have on a CD).  More than likely you've had that encoding turned on when you ripped your music into itunes (it's the default encoder).  Therefore your LG phone won't play them.
    You need to turn off the AAC format by going to the iTunes menu, Preferences, General (at the top), then clicking the "Import Preferences" button.  Change the AAC Encoder to MP3 Encoder.  After that you'll have to make MP3 copies of your songs by right clicking them and selecting "Create MP3 Version."  You'll get a copy of the song that should transfer to your SD card and have MP3 encoding.  Hopefully your phone will play that.

  • How do I move mp3 files from my iPod to my computer?

    Short version:
    I need to move music from my iPod to my computer so I can fix ID3 (or AAC) tags on the mp3 files, then move the same, corrected mp3 files back to the iPod.
    Long version:
    I used to have a Pioneer car stereo with iPod control. It displayed all of the song information correctly. I got a new car about a year ago that didn't have iPod control. Today, I finally got a new stereo that supports full iPod control. I plugged in my iPod for the first time in over a year (I only use it in my car). The files may have become corrupt or something while my iPod has been collecting dust, but now the song title, artist, and album are all displayed as the song title.
    Instead of:
    Gimme Shelter
    Rolling Stones
    Greatest Hits
    It displays:
    Gimme Shelter
    Gimme Shelter
    Gimme Shelter
    The real head scratcher for me is that it only does this on some songs. Maybe 10% of the songs still have the ID3 tag intact (although the album art doesn't display so I want to fix that anyway).
    I don't use the iTunes store. All of the music that is on my iPod was legally purchased as CDs and ripped to my old computer years ago. I don't have that computer any more, and I no longer have the mp3 library that was on it. I don't want to go through the hassle of ripping all of my music from my CD library back to my computer, import it to iTunes, then copy it over to my iPod. It seems like I should be able to transfer my ripped mp3 library from my iPod into my new computer, fix the ID3 tags, then copy them back to my iPod.
    I'm using an old 30GB iPod Video. I have no use for upgrading it to something new.
    I found this article:
    http://support.apple.com/kb/HT1329
    But it explicitly states that it won't work with music that wasn't purchased from the iTunes store (which mine wasn't). I really wish that Apple didn't think it knew what was best for me and would let me use the hardware that I purchased the way that I want to use it. Is there any third party software or anything that will help me do what I need to do?

    That article is about using your iPod as an external hard drive, to move files from one computer to another computer.  It is not related to your question.
    You can't use iTunes to move song files from iPod to computer, except for songs you purchased from the iTunes Store (and you can also re-download purchases).  However, there are third-party methods and utilities that can move song files from iPod to computer.  If you do a Google search on something like "ipod transfer," you should get some links.
    Once the song files are on your current computer, add them to that computer's iTunes library by dragging the files (or folder containing the files) to the iTunes window.  After confirming everything is there (and fixing the data issue you mentioned) you can sync the iPod.  You may want to do a Restore on the iPod, if it might have a data corruption issue, which will erase the iPod's hard drive, re-install the latest software, and set it to defautl settings.

  • How can I move AVCHD files from my MacBook Air to my Mac Pro?

    While on the road, I will be putting my AVCHD video on my MacBook Air. This will free up space on the SD card and enable me to export clips to iWeb, etc. But when I get back to my desk, I'll want to put all of that AVCHD content onto my Mac Pro for more thorough editing and long term storage. What is the best way to move the unedited AVCHD files (events) from one computer to the other?

    Jim,
    There's a few ways you can do this but here's a method thats simple which also provides you with a backup of the movies contained on your SD card.
    Try creating a disk image from your SDHC card from your Cam. You'll need an SD card reader and when you connect to your MBA you can create a .dmg file from disk utility.
    Once you've done that you can launch imovie and then double click on your .dmg and imovie will prompt you if you want to add the movies to your library.
    When you get back home you can follow the same procedure by copying over your .dmg. No need to export from imovie on your MBA to your MP. The added benefit is that you have a complete backup of your SDHC card in the .dmg which you can backup to DVD.

  • How can I import AVCHD files from my hard drive?

    - How can I work with .mts files from my Sony camera that I dragged from the camera to a folder on my computer. If I understand it well, if I import the files with a Log and Transfer, they will be converted to another format.
    - do they lose quality with the Log and Transfer conversion?
    I want to erase my sony camera hard disk but do not want to lose the original files, that is why I ask.

    Hi -
    In order to use the files from your camera easily (without 3rd party software) you need to not only drag the mts files, but the ENTIRE DIRECTORY STRUCTURE of the camera storage to your hard disk drive. Many people find it most convenient to use Disk Utility to make a disk image of the camera storage media, and keep the disk image on their hard disk, available for re-use at any time.
    The additional folders that are present on the camera storage give necessary and valuable information to Final Cut as to how to "unpack" the extremely compressed video files. Without these files as guides and instructions, it becomes a much more difficult process.
